Westfund Health Insurance began in 1881 in Lithgow, NSW soon after the town was established by coal mining. As a closely linked community, to survive, locals supported each other in self-help groups like Westfund, which provided hospital, medical and ambulance services. That tradition still continues today.
The organisation’s annual revenue of nearly $200 million is largely distributed back to local Regional hospitals, doctors, dentists, optometrists and allied health professionals, providing the necessary health and wellbeing services to our regional communities.

The Westfund Communities Foundation symbolises a growing dedication to preventative health and well-being in their regional areas. Along with being a Visionary Partner with the Cathedral Restoration Appeal, some other current initiatives include:
- Sponsorship of the volunteers in the local Blayney to Bathurst cycling race
- The Westfund Tooth Fairy program for school children for dental screening and prevention
- Westfund’s “Here for Hearts” community defibrillator program, subsidising life-saving defibrillator units
- The Creativity Hub in Lithgow, which is a music therapy program to help young people and those in palliative care
